1. Almost everyone on this board would have been up in arms at McElwain had renewed a walkon scholarship for a guy not really contributing on the field rather than signed a recruit.

2. As far as I know, walkon scholarships everywhere in the country are one year deals even more so than regular scholarships are one year deals. Players know this.

3. Maybe McElwain did not handle letting the player know as well as he might have, but the player should have known and expected not to be renewed unless UF was under 85.

4. Heck even if UF was under 85, a staff might want to reward a different walkon for a different year.
